Sterling

Has everything going for him as a pick at the moment.  Great form, great fixtures and should play centrally behind 2 strikers.  However even if he doesn’t due to Sturridge’s injury he should play in a front 3.

If that wasn’t enough his ownership of 43% makes him a very risky person not to own as he will really affect your ranking if he scores and you don’t own him.  Was a little hit and miss against England but a great assist for the Welbeck goal

Ramsey

Not great fixtures coming up thats for sure but in absolutely great form with 2 goals in his first 3 games.  Highest % ownership of any midfielder also makes him an essential player to own

Fabregas

Has started with a 100% return rate getting points in all 3 games.  Hasn’t scored yet though although has tried to get into the box and shoot more in the 2 games since he went shotless against Burnley.  No goals when Chelsea have scored 11 isn’t great though and you need to have faith he will turn it round.  However if you get it wrong with a  39% ownership you’ll pay with your ranking if you are wrong.  Swansea at home is not a great time to bet against him either

Hazard

Hazard has started the season in his home and away Dr Jekyll and Mr Hyde persona.  Anonymous away from home, absolutely deadly against Leicester at home.  Swansea at home could see more of the same and then it’s Villa after the City away game.  He does have a knock which needs monitoring.

Sanchez

Hasn’t had the greatest of starts with only 1 assist in his first 3 games but has the class to overcome it.  Has been getting forward and getting shots in the box and creating chances for others so the promisse is there  The biggest negative is the next 4 fixtures and as you probably own Ramsey then a double up for Sanchez is a big call

Sigurdsson

Off to an absolute flyer with a goal and 4 assists to his name and a 100% return rate in his first 3 games.  Has a tricky game away to Chelsea next but fixtures not too bad after that.  Has very high ownership and not that expensive so a pretty essential purchase given his form.  However although the fixtures aren’t too bad after the Chelsea game they aren’t Burnley and WBA at home which has helped his flattering start.

Di Maria

Mata has to be a doubt to even start with Falcao joining as  Rooney is probably the favourite to play behind the pair of them with Mata maybe being relegated to the bench. It’s hard to ignore 3 pretty juicy looking fixtures coming up.  Although he had a pretty mixed performance against Burnley like Sanchez has a heap of talent.  Scored 7 goals and 24 assists in 45 games last season in La Liga and the Champions league so can score and assist.  Did start in a fairly withdrawn position but was always looking to get forward so this may not be the inhibitor you would think
